The Function of Belt Degrees



The objective of belt levels in Taekwondo is to provide a clear and organized development system for you to track your development and ability degree. As you begin your Taekwondo journey, you begin with a white belt, representing your novice status. With each belt promo, you gain brand-new understanding, strategies, and responsibilities.

The belt levels serve as landmarks, reflecting your devotion, commitment, and development in the martial art. They supply a feeling of accomplishment and inspiration to keep pushing yourself to enhance. Furthermore, belt levels aid instructors and peers assess your capacities and give ideal guidance and training.

Advancing Via the Belt Degrees



To progress via the belt levels in Taekwondo, you must regularly show your skills and devotion. Below's what you need to understand about advancing in this martial art:

1. ** Method Makes Perfect **: Routine training sessions are important to improve your method and master the needed forms. Repetition develops your abilities, allowing you to execute with accuracy and rate.

3. ** Examining Your Expertise **: Belt examines review your understanding of Taekwondo principles, including sparring, protection, and damaging methods. These examinations ensure you have a thorough understanding of the art and are ready to proceed to the following level.
